Sankar Raj is a results-oriented Global Talent Acquisition Leader with a robust background in technical recruitment, accumulated over four years across various industries. Since 2019, they have been serving as a Talent Acquisition Leader/Talent Advisor at Reqsta, managing a significant volume of open positions while developing recruitment strategies and training new recruiters. Previously, Sankar held positions as a Senior Technical Recruiter at Warbler Technology, IDC Technologies, Inc., and KRG Technologies Inc., where they demonstrated expertise in the full recruitment lifecycle. Sankar earned an Engineer's Degree in Electronics and Communications Engineering from Sankara Institute of Technology in 2007.
This person is not in the org chart
This person is not in any teams
This person is not in any offices